Sunday wraps up the 56th Annual Everglades Seafood Festival with a relaxed, community-focused day in Everglades City. Presented by the Florida Stone Crabbers Association (FLSCA), the final day takes place just outside Everglades City Hall at 102 Copeland Ave. North.
Sunday is known for its easygoing pace, blending live music throughout the day with seafood, artisan vendors, merchandise booths, beverages, and carnival rides. It’s a favorite day for families and visitors looking to enjoy the festival atmosphere before heading home.
